NVIDIA is seeking a dynamic and technically strong senior leader to join our Tegra Software organization. In this role, you will direct a team of experienced engineers and managers, driving the development and execution of power and performance software strategies for Tegra SoCs across data center, automotive, and embedded markets!
What You’ll Be Doing:
Lead and mentor a high-performing team of system software engineers to architect and deliver power-efficient, high-performance solutions for NVIDIA’s Tegra platforms.
Define and drive the software roadmap power and performance focused across multiple application domains.
Collaborate closely with multi-functional teams including Hardware Engineering, System Architecture, Product Management, and Sales to align software strategy with business objectives.
Influence product direction and architecture with a focus on meeting evolving performance and efficiency goals.
What We Need to See:
15+ overall years of experience in the software industry, with a proven track record of delivering production-quality software solutions.
8+ years of leadership experience, including leading senior technical teams and engineering managers.
Deep knowledge of CPU and SoC architecture, with hands-on experience in performance tuning and power optimization.
Expertise in optimizing full-stack software (from drivers to applications) to meet aggressive power and performance targets.
Master’s degree (or equivalent experience) in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related field.
